Robredo tells voters: Be wary of ‘mambubudol’ candidates


Vice President Leni Robredo on Wednesday appealed to the public to be critical of candidates making lofty promises, saying unfulfilled ones will hurt the voters rather than those aspiring political posts. 

"Isa pa pong pakiusap, ‘pag panahon ng eleksyon, maraming magbibisita sa atin dito, lahat mangangako. Ang akin lang pong dasal, ay sana huwag nating sayangin 'yung kapangyarihan natin pumili sa 2022. Para po 'yang dalaga na nililigawan, kung magpapabudol po tayo, tayo din 'yung lugi sa kahuli-hulihan," Robredo said in a speech during a campaign stop in Daet, Camarines Norte.

(I appeal to you. Many candidates will visit you and make promises, and I pray that we won't waste our chance to choose the best for us in 2022. Think of it as a single woman being courted. If we will fall for sweet talking, we will be the ones on the losing end.)

Robredo said that when candidates say they love the poor and are not corrupt, voters should take it upon themselves to check if these candidates have the track record to back it up.

"Pag sinabi pong, “Mahal ko 'yung mahihirap,” papaano niya 'yun pinakita? Pag sinabing, “Hindi ako magiging korap,” tingnan niyo na lang po 'yung mga nakapaligid sa kanila. Dahil po sa kahuli-hulihan, tayo din 'yung luging-lugi, diba. Pag nakaupo na, dahil nagpabudol tayo, 'yung pagbabagong ipanangako sa atin, wala ding mangyayari," she added.

(When they say they love the poor, how were they able to show it? If they say they are against corruption, let's look at the people around them. Because ultimately, if we just believe their words to us, the promises made the us will remain just that: promises.)

Robredo also urged her fellow Bicolanos to vote for her and the rest of her slate in the 2022 polls because they are pushing for an honest governance anchored on backing of the people, rather than political bigwigs.

"Akin lang pong pangarap pala, sana hindi ninyo lang ako tinutulungan dahil Bikolano ako, dapat may mas malalim pang dahilan kung bakit tinutulungan niyo ako, na sana sumasama kayo sa amin dahil naniniwala kayo sa isang matino at mahusay na pamamahala," she said in a separate campaign stop in Labo, Camarines Norte.

(My dream is that you are supporting and helping me not just because I am your fellow Bikolano, but also because of a deeper reason that you are with me because you believe in what we are pushing for: an honest and competence governance.)

"Alam po natin at nasubukan na natin na 'yung bulok na klase ng politika kayang-kayang talunin ng matino at mahusay na pamamahala basta magkaisa tayong lahat," she added.

(We know and we have tried and tested that governance anchored on integrity and excellence and defeat traditional and rotten politics if we stand united against it.) — RSJ, GMA News
